Splunk → Microsoft Sentinel migration — your questions answered

What happens to my SPL queries?+

Our senior engineers convert each query to KQL, ensuring your dashboards and alerts work identically.

Can we keep our custom Splunk apps?+

Yes – we map them to Sentinel equivalents or rebuild them as Azure solutions.

What if our Splunk vendor renewal comes due mid-project?+

Your Splunk support stays active as long as your vendor contract is in force. If it lapses, our independent third-party support covers most operational issues on the legacy platform while we finish the migration.

How long does a typical migration take?+

3–6 months with a team of 3–5 senior engineers. Budget ranges from $80,000–$450,000.
